The The Equity of Symtek Automation Asia Co (6438.TW) as of Aug 14, 2026 is 5.37 B TWD. In the previous year, The Equity was 4.72 B TWD — a change of 13.71% (higher).

What does Symtek Automation Asia Co do? Symtek Automation Asia Co Ltd was founded in Taiwan in 1996 as a company specializing in motion control and automation. Since then, the company has become one of the leading companies in the industry in Asia, and has also expanded into the United States and Europe. Symtek's business model is based on the development and production of components and systems for robotics and automation used in industrial manufacturing. The company offers motion controllers, manipulators, grippers, and image processing systems, among other products. Symtek acts as a complete provider for all components related to robotics, offering tailored solutions for a wide range of manufacturing processes. Symtek is divided into five different divisions: - Robotics: This division offers automation solutions for various applications, including industrial robots for welding or assembly tasks, and flexible assembly systems for electronics manufacturing. - Image processing systems: This division focuses on developing camera systems for industrial image processing, using various technologies such as infrared cameras and 3D sensors. - Controls: In this division, motion controllers for different applications are developed and produced. Symtek also offers customized controls for specific customer requirements, such as for medical devices. - Grippers and manipulators: This division deals with the development of manipulators and grippers used in robotics. Products include grippers for pick-and-place tasks and robotic arms for welding and assembly tasks. - Tools and accessories: A wide range of tools and accessories for robotics and automation are offered in this division, including screwdrivers and power supplies. Over the years, Symtek Automation Asia Co Ltd has built an impressive range of products and expanded its business into various industries. Its products are used in sectors such as the electrical industry, automotive industry, and medical technology. Analyzing Symtek Automation Asia Co's Equity

Symtek Automation Asia Co's equity represents the ownership interest in the company, calculated as the difference between total assets and total liabilities. It reflects the residual claim by shareholders on the company’s assets after all debts have been paid. Understanding Symtek Automation Asia Co's equity is essential for assessing its financial health, stability, and value to shareholders.

Year-to-Year Comparison

Evaluating Symtek Automation Asia Co's equity over successive years offers insights into the company's growth, profitability, and capital structure. Increasing equity indicates an enhancement in net assets and financial health, while decreasing equity could point to rising debts or operational challenges.

Impact on Investments

Symtek Automation Asia Co's equity is a crucial element for investors, influencing the company's leverage, risk profile, and return on equity (ROE). Higher equity levels generally suggest lower risk and enhanced financial stability, making the company a potentially attractive investment opportunity.

Interpreting Equity Fluctuations

Fluctuations in Symtek Automation Asia Co’s equity can arise from various factors, including changes in net income, dividend payments, and issuance or buyback of shares. Investors analyze these shifts to gauge the company's financial performance, operational efficiency, and strategic financial management.
